Rosemary Beach
Experience European Colonial charm in this Gulf Coast community, offering warm waters, beach activities, and a mixed-use town center with shops, restaurants, and live music at Peddler's Pavilion. Explore nearby parks and trails for a dose of nature.

French Quarter
Historic buildings and lively atmosphere entice tourists and locals alike, offering live music, street performances, and vibrant nightlife. Must-see spots include Jackson Square, St. Louis Cathedral, and Café du Monde.

Seaside
This unincorporated area on Florida's Panhandle boasts a Seaside Farmers Market and a picturesque interfaith chapel. Explore the town center and stroll along pedestrian alleys radiating from the heart of the community.
